public class ObjectFieldImpl extends Object implements FieldValue, Externalizable
| Constructor and Description |
|---|
ObjectFieldImpl() |
ObjectFieldImpl(Object value) |
| Modifier and Type | Method and Description |
|---|---|
boolean |
equals(Object object) |
BigDecimal |
getBigDecimalValue() |
BigInteger |
getBigIntegerValue() |
boolean |
getBooleanValue() |
byte |
getByteValue() |
char |
getCharValue() |
double |
getDoubleValue() |
String |
getEnumName() |
String |
getFieldName() |
float |
getFloatValue() |
int |
getIntValue() |
long |
getLongValue() |
short |
getShortValue() |
Object |
getValue() |
int |
hashCode() |
boolean |
isBooleanField() |
boolean |
isCollectionField()
Returns true if the given field value implements the Collection interface
|
boolean |
isEnum() |
boolean |
isFloatNumberField() |
boolean |
isIntegerNumberField() |
boolean |
isNull() |
boolean |
isObjectField() |
boolean |
isStringField() |
void |
readExternal(ObjectInput in) |
void |
setEnum(boolean isEnum) |
void |
setEnumName(String enumName) |
void |
setFieldName(String fieldName) |
String |
toString() |
void |
writeExternal(ObjectOutput out) |
public ObjectFieldImpl()
public ObjectFieldImpl(Object value)
public void readExternal(ObjectInput in) throws IOException, ClassNotFoundException
readExternal in interface ExternalizableIOExceptionClassNotFoundExceptionpublic void writeExternal(ObjectOutput out) throws IOException
writeExternal in interface ExternalizableIOExceptionpublic Object getValue()
getValue in interface FieldValuepublic boolean getBooleanValue()
getBooleanValue in interface FieldValuepublic byte getByteValue()
getByteValue in interface FieldValuepublic char getCharValue()
getCharValue in interface FieldValuepublic double getDoubleValue()
getDoubleValue in interface FieldValuepublic float getFloatValue()
getFloatValue in interface FieldValuepublic int getIntValue()
getIntValue in interface FieldValuepublic long getLongValue()
getLongValue in interface FieldValuepublic short getShortValue()
getShortValue in interface FieldValuepublic boolean isNull()
isNull in interface FieldValuepublic boolean isBooleanField()
isBooleanField in interface FieldValuepublic boolean isFloatNumberField()
isFloatNumberField in interface FieldValuepublic boolean isIntegerNumberField()
isIntegerNumberField in interface FieldValuepublic boolean isObjectField()
isObjectField in interface FieldValuepublic boolean isCollectionField()
FieldValueisCollectionField in interface FieldValuepublic boolean isStringField()
isStringField in interface FieldValuepublic BigDecimal getBigDecimalValue()
getBigDecimalValue in interface FieldValuepublic BigInteger getBigIntegerValue()
getBigIntegerValue in interface FieldValuepublic boolean isEnum()
public void setEnum(boolean isEnum)
public String getEnumName()
public void setEnumName(String enumName)
public String getFieldName()
public void setFieldName(String fieldName)
Copyright © 2001–2021 JBoss by Red Hat. All rights reserved.